We are currently seeking an Environment Associate position to join our dynamic team in Clarksville, TN as part of the Safety, Health & Environment Team!
Make an impact in Environmental Compliance & Sustainability
Are you passionate about environmental responsibility and regulatory compliance? We’re seeking a detail-oriented and proactive Environmental Associate or Analyst to join our Environmental Health & Safety (EHS) team in Tennessee.
This is a great opportunity for someone with 1–2+ years of experience and a degree in Environmental Science, Chemistry, or Environmental Engineering who’s ready to grow and contribute to high-impact environmental programs.
This position pays $63,000 annually and will increase based off experience.
Responsibilities
- Support and continuously improve Environmental Management System (EMS) processes.
- Assist with key environmental compliance programs, including:
- Hazard Communication
- Spill Prevention, Control, and Countermeasure (SPCC)
- Storm Water Pollution Prevention Plan (SWPPP)
- Resource Conservation and Recovery Act (RCRA)
- Recycling and hazardous materials (Hazmat) management
- Conduct routine site inspections to ensure environmental compliance and maintain accurate records.
- Monitor and manage recycling and waste handling activities, including preparing the Monthly Waste Report.
- Collect and analyze air emissions data to ensure compliance with relevant air quality regulations.
- Ensure proper chemical storage, labeling, and handling in designated areas.
- Maintain and audit environmental documentation, including site records, logs, equipment maintenance, and operational data.
- Contribute to the development and execution of training plans related to environmental awareness and compliance.
- Support the preparation, update, and management of the environmental legal register.
- Participate in environmental impact assessments and provide related educational support.
- Assist in managing environmental policies, standards, and written procedures.
- Plan, implement, and track progress of the annual environmental education plan.
- Monitor environmental legislation trends and maintain historical compliance records.
- Initiate and track issue resolution processes, including work order submission and completion.
- Demonstrate high attention to detail, especially in documentation and organization of environmental projects.
